Transaction 284108ca0372fbc4674c03d13df7362a86a40718dc15ebed067ca8175c6a956a

1 Input
2 Outputs
  • 284108ca0372fbc4674c03d13df7362a86a40718dc15ebed067ca8175c6a956a:0
  • value  674782
    address  33MwtBRE2K5UHCs1iR1vzopPpHQsXdR7LV
  • 284108ca0372fbc4674c03d13df7362a86a40718dc15ebed067ca8175c6a956a:1
  • value  98264848
    address  3PcEQAsM33pKqq9xweAssfQ64W1RDJXYgx